Crime drama fans just got some very exciting news about the next Harlan Coben adaptation.

Netflix’s forthcoming adaptation of Coben’s beloved Myron Bolitar book series will feature former Saturday Night Live star Chloe Fineman as sports journalist Parker Quinn, Bel-Air actor Jabari Banks as tennis prodigy Dwayne Richmond, Jamie McShane of Sons of Anarchy fame as veteran NYPD homicide officer Detective Ray Dimonte, and Gotham star Ben McKenzie as Myron’s former agent Gavin Pierce.

The latest cast update comes after Netflix first announced back in May that it was adapting Coben’s best-selling Myron Bolitar novel series, which sees the worlds of crime and sports intersect, as per Variety.

Netflix also previously confirmed that Pulse and The Continental actor Colin Woodell would be taking on the title role as investigator and sports agent Myron Bolitar, who owns MB SportsReps, which represents athletes and celebrities.

Joining him is Riverdale and The Hate U Give’s KJ Apa as Myron’s best friend Windsor ‘Win’ Horne Lockwood III, who helps him out on his cases.

Rounding off the main cast is The Lincoln Lawyer and Orange is the New Black actress Diane Guerrero as Esperanza Diaz, another of Myron’s best friends, who becomes a partner at his firm.

Emmy and Golden Globe winner David E. Kelley of Big Little Lies fame and Kyle Long, whose writing credits include Suits and Notorious B.I.G., will both serve as showrunners on Myron Bolitar.

Coben’s character Myron Bolitar first appeared in the 1995 novel Dealbreaker and has since appeared in 12 novels and counting, with several fans referring to this series as his “best ever”.

A description from Netflix’s Tudum about the forthcoming series reads: “After an injury ends his NBA dreams, Myron Bolitar reinvents himself as a sports agent — using charm, smarts, and a ruthless partner to navigate the high-stakes and dirty world of sports, where saving his clients often means risking himself.”

Myron Bolitar is expected to be released at some point in 2027, but there’s no release date as yet.

Netflix’s partnership with Coben first started in 2017 when the author gave the streaming platform access to 14 of his novels.

In 2022, Netflix and Coben made a new deal, which saw 12 more novels added, including the Myron Bolitar books. Since then, the Myron Bolitar adaptation has been in the making at Netflix.

Speaking back in May about the Myron Bolitar series coming to screens, Coben said in a statement: “What an honor [sic] — not to mention, great fun — it is to partner up at Netflix with legend David E. Kelley and his remarkable team on this exciting new series.

“The Myron Bolitar books mean a great deal to me, and I’m thrilled to have such a talented and inspired group bringing them to life.”
